Install the widget:

To install this widget in Muse double click the file you just download from the email sent by us. File Name is Confetti Text Animation Widget_creativated.mulib. As soon as you double click on it It will be added to Library Panel In Muse. Library panel can be located from Windows > Library in Muse.
How to Use the Widget.
  • Drag and drop the widget from the library panel to page are in Design mode.
  • Open the Widget Options panel by clicking the Blue circle at the right side top.
  • In the First section of the widget options you can update following
    • Content Text : Enter the text here on which you want to apply the animation.
    • Font Size : Define the font size as per your requirement.
  • Confetti Color : Confetti effect is created with  the help of 2 particles. In this widget you get the ability to define the color and opacity of the particles.
    • Confetti Color1 :  Select the color of the first particle in RGB
    • Opacity: Define opacity of particle 1 from 10 % to 100 %. Enter 0.1 for 10% and 1 for 100%.
    • Confetti Color2: Select the color of the second particle in RGB
    • Opacity: Define opacity of particle 2 from 10 % to 100 %. Enter 0.1 for 10% and 1 for 100%.
